Swindon's Neighbourhood Wardens are employed to work for and with tenants, leaseholders and other residents on our housing estates. Their main role is to engage with local communities and promote respect for people, property and the environment, and to encourage resident involvement in Housing.
Our aims are to:
- Be a busy and highly visible presence on the estates
- Participate in community projects
- Remove litter, fly tipping and graffiti.
- Inspect communal areas of block of flats monthly.
- Carry out regular street inspections
- Be the link for tenants to access other services
- Communicate with all residents and help resolve local disputes
